April Weather in Salobrena, Spain

Last updated: February 6, 2025

In April, Salobrena, Spain, experiences a delightful blend of spring weather, with maximum temperatures reaching 21°C (71°F) and an average of 14°C (58°F). The region enjoys mild evenings, with minimum temperatures dipping to 8°C (48°F). While the month sees 54 mm (2.1 in) of rainfall over 8 days, the humidity remains relatively comfortable at 58%, contributing to the lush landscapes that characterize this charming coastal town. April Humidity in Salobrena

As April unfolds in Salobrena, Spain, residents and visitors alike experience a noticeable drop in humidity, with levels averaging 58%. This shift marks a continuation of the trend from the previous months, as humidity steadily decreased from 76% in January to 66% in March, setting the stage for a more comfortable spring. The reduction in moisture in the air not only enhances the pleasant Mediterranean climate but also heralds the arrival of drier months ahead. As the summer approaches, humidity levels will further taper off, reaching their lowest in June at 50%, before experiencing a slight uptick later in the year. April UV Index in Salobrena

As the weather warms up in Salobrena, Spain, April brings a noticeable spike in the UV Index, reaching 9 and falling into the very high exposure category. This represents a significant increase from March's high index of 7, which already required caution with a burn time of just 25 minutes. With the reduced burn time of only 15 minutes in April, it's essential for sun-seekers to take extra precautions to protect their skin. As the UV levels climb towards the summer months, starting with May's index of 10, it’s crucial to stay informed and plan outdoor activities accordingly. April Winds in Salobrena

In April, the wind in Salobrena begins to pick up gently, averaging 3.9 m/s (9 mph), a slight increase from March's calmer 3.6 m/s (8 mph). This moderate breeze heralds the transition to warmer weather, as the average wind speed trends downward into the summer months. Following April, there is a gradual decline into May with a speed of 3.4 m/s (8 mph), while June brings a more pronounced reduction at 3.1 m/s (7 mph).
